How do I "bounce" a message so that the From: and To: Lines don't change? Under Linux I use mutt and elm and they have this great "bounce" feature that resends the message without changing the original mail. It just adds these header lines: Resent-From: [EMAIL PROTECTED] Resent-Date: Thu, 13 Dec 2001 12:58:43 -0500 Resent-To: Andy Spiegl <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> In TheBat I don't find anything similar.
